In accordance with the Contract Law of the People’s Republic of China and the Regulations on Leasing of Shanghai Municipality (hereinafter “the Regulations”), Party A and Party B, after consultations and on the principles of equality, voluntariness, fairness and good faith, have the following agreement with regard to Party B’s lease of Party A’s Premises:
1. Basic Information of the Premises
1-1 The Housing to be leased by Party A to Party B is located on the entire floor 10 of No. 333, Xian Xia Road, Changning District, Shanghai (hereinafter “the Premises”). With a lease area of 1,498 square meters, the Premises are reinforced concrete, and shall be used as office. The floor plan of the Premises is specified in Appendix 1 to this Contract.
1-2 Party A represents that it is the owner of the Premises, Party A establishes a lease relationship with Party B. Party B hereby agrees that, if Party A applies to relevant financial institutions for mortgage loans based on its business needs, Party A does not need to obtain Party B’s consent separately prior to the application of the mortgage.
1-3 The use scope, conditions and requirements of the common area or jointly used area of the Premises, the existing decorations, ancillary facilities and equipment thereupon, and the decorations and ancillary facilities to be made thereupon by Party B with Party A’s consent and the standards thereof, and other relevant matters shall be specified in Appendices 2 and 3 to this Contract. Party A and Party B agree that the Appendices shall be the acceptance basis for Party A’s making the Premises available to Party B and Party B’s returning the Premises to Party A upon the termination of this Contract.

2. Use of Premises
2-1 Party B covenants to Party A that the Premises shall be used for office purposes; and Party B shall comply the State’s and municipal regulations concerning the use and lease of housing and property management.
2-2 Party B warrants that, during the lease term, it will not modify the above agreed purposes without the written consent of Party A and prior approval required by the relevant authorities in accordance with the related regulations.
3. Delivery Date and Lease Term
3-1 Party A and Party B agree that Party A shall deliver the Premises to Party B prior to September 4, 2016. The lease term of the Premises shall be from September 4, 2016 to September 3, 2019.
3-2 Upon expiration of the lease term, Party A has right to take back the Premises, and Party B shall return the Premises as scheduled. The Premises returned by Party B shall be in the same condition as when Party A delivers the Premises to Party B, and in the event that the condition of the Premises is not consistent with the requirement agreed and therefore Party A has to spend costs in order to restore the condition of the Premises, Party B shall bear the relevant costs.

3-3 In the event that Party B needs to renew the lease, it shall submit a written request for an extension to Party A six months prior to the expiration of the lease term and shall execute a new lease agreement with the consent of Party A. If, within six months prior to the expiration of the lease term, the two parties fail to sign a new lease agreement, it shall be deemed that Party B has waived its request for extension of the lease and its right of first refusal with regard to the lease of the Premises on the same terms, and Party B shall return the Premises to Party A upon the expiration of the lease term.
4. Rental, and Method and Time of Payment
4-1 Party A and Party B agree that the daily rental for the Premises is RMB 6.60 Yuan/Day/Sq.M. The monthly rental shall be RMB300,723.50 Yuan.
The rental shall remain unchanged for the term of this Contract. The rental after the term of this Contract shall be set forth in a new lease contract, and if Party A adjusts the rental therein based on the market change, Party B shall accept such adjustment. If Party B refuse to accept the adjustment in rental, the two parties will not be able to continue the leasing relationship.

8. Sublease, Assignment and Exchange
8-1 Unless Party A has agreed to Party B’s sublet as set forth in the Supplementary Provisions to the Contract, Party B must, during the lease term, first obtain the written consent of Party A before Party B sublets the Premises in whole or in part to a third party.
8-2 In the event that Party B sublets the Premises, it shall enter into a sublet contract with the subtenant and go through the recording and filing formalities at the real estate trading center of the district or county or farm system where the Premises are located.
8-3 During the lease term, if Party B subleases the Premises to a third party or exchanges the Premises for a house rented by a third party, it must first obtain the written consent of Party A. Upon sublease or exchange, the sub-lessee or exchanger shall enter into an amendment to change the parties hereto and continue to perform the Contract.
8-4 If Party A desires to sell the Premises during the lease term, it shall notify Party B in writing three months in advance. Party B shall have the right of first refusal under equal conditions.

10. Default liability
10-1 If the Premises are defective when delivered, Party A shall make repairs within thirty days after delivery; if repairs are not made within the specified time, Party A agrees to reduce the rental and amend the relevant provisions concerning the rental. If Party B suffers any losses as a result of the defect, Party A agrees to compensate Party B for the losses.
10-2 If Party A fails to inform Party B that the Premises have been mortgaged or that the right to transfer the title to the Premises is restricted and thus causes losses to Party B, Party A shall be liable for compensation.
10-3 If during the lease term, Party A fails to perform his repair and maintenance obligations specified in the Contract and thus damages the Premises and causes property losses or personal injuries to Party B, Party A shall be liable for compensation.
10-4 If during the lease term, Party A requests to terminate the Contract and take back the Premises prior to the expiration of the lease term in situations other than set forth in this Contract, Party A shall notify Party B in writing six months in advance. Further, apart from paying back to Party B the difference between the deposit paid by Party B and amount payable by Party B (if any), Party A shall pay Party B liquidated damages in the amount of three times the monthly rental. If Party A fails to provide Party B prior written notice to terminate the Contract as mentioned above six months in advance, in addition to the liquidated damages mentioned above, Party A shall pay to Party B liquidated damages in the amount equal to the rental for the shortfall period less than six months.
10-5 If Party B makes decorations or adds ancillary facilities without the written consent of Party A or exceeding the scope and requirements consented by Party A, Party A may request that Party B restore the Premises to the original condition and compensate for the losses.
10-6 If during the lease term, Party B early terminates the lease in violation of the Contract, Party B shall notify Party A in writing six months in advance. In such situation, the deposit paid by Party B shall not be refunded, further, Party B shall pay Party A liquidated damages in the amount of the rentals previously exempted during the decoration period and the rental-free period (the portion occurred before the expiration of this Contract). If Party B fails to provide Party A prior written notice to terminate the Contract as mentioned above six months in advance, in addition to the liquidated damages mentioned above, Party B shall pay to Party A liquidated damages in the amount equal to the rental for the shortfall period less than six months.
